Package net.minecraft.client.item
Class ModelPredicateProviderRegistry
java.lang.Object
net.minecraft.client.item.ModelPredicateProviderRegistry
- Mappings:
Namespace Name named net/minecraft/client/item/ModelPredicateProviderRegistry
intermediary net/minecraft/class_5272
official hap
-
Field Summary
Modifier and TypeFieldDescriptionprivate static final Identifier
private static final ClampedModelPredicateProvider
private static final Identifier
private static final ClampedModelPredicateProvider
private static final Map
<Identifier, ModelPredicateProvider> private static final Map
<Item, Map<Identifier, ModelPredicateProvider>> -
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ionstatic @Nullable ModelPredicateProvider
get
(ItemStack stack, Identifier id) private static int
getHoneyLevel
(ItemStack stack) private static void
register
(Item item, Identifier id, ClampedModelPredicateProvider provider) private static ClampedModelPredicateProvider
register
(Identifier id, ClampedModelPredicateProvider provider) private static void
-
Field Details
-
GLOBAL
- Mappings:
Namespace Name Mixin selector named GLOBAL
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;GLOBAL:Ljava/util/Map;
intermediary field_24443
Lnet/minecraft/class_5272;field_24443:Ljava/util/Map;
official a
Lhap;a:Ljava/util/Map;
-
DAMAGED_ID
- Mappings:
Namespace Name Mixin selector named DAMAGED_ID
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;DAMAGED_ID:Lnet/minecraft/util/Identifier;
intermediary field_24444
Lnet/minecraft/class_5272;field_24444:Lnet/minecraft/class_2960;
official b
Lhap;b:Lalz;
-
DAMAGE_ID
- Mappings:
Namespace Name Mixin selector named DAMAGE_ID
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;DAMAGE_ID:Lnet/minecraft/util/Identifier;
intermediary field_24445
Lnet/minecraft/class_5272;field_24445:Lnet/minecraft/class_2960;
official c
Lhap;c:Lalz;
-
DAMAGED_PROVIDER
- Mappings:
Namespace Name Mixin selector named DAMAGED_PROVIDER
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;DAMAGED_PROVIDER:Lnet/minecraft/client/item/ClampedModelPredicateProvider;
intermediary field_24446
Lnet/minecraft/class_5272;field_24446:Lnet/minecraft/class_6395;
official d
Lhap;d:Lhan;
-
DAMAGE_PROVIDER
- Mappings:
Namespace Name Mixin selector named DAMAGE_PROVIDER
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;DAMAGE_PROVIDER:Lnet/minecraft/client/item/ClampedModelPredicateProvider;
intermediary field_24447
Lnet/minecraft/class_5272;field_24447:Lnet/minecraft/class_6395;
official e
Lhap;e:Lhan;
-
ITEM_SPECIFIC
- Mappings:
Namespace Name Mixin selector named ITEM_SPECIFIC
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;ITEM_SPECIFIC:Ljava/util/Map;
intermediary field_24448
Lnet/minecraft/class_5272;field_24448:Ljava/util/Map;
official f
Lhap;f:Ljava/util/Map;
-
-
Constructor Details
-
ModelPredicateProviderRegistry
public ModelPredicateProviderRegistry()
-
-
Method Details
-
register
private static ClampedModelPredicateProvider register(Identifier id, ClampedModelPredicateProvider provider) - Mappings:
Namespace Name Mixin selector named register
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;register(Lnet/minecraft/util/Identifier;Lnet/minecraft/client/item/ClampedModelPredicateProvider;)Lnet/minecraft/client/item/ClampedModelPredicateProvider;
intermediary method_27881
Lnet/minecraft/class_5272;method_27881(Lnet/minecraft/class_2960;Lnet/minecraft/class_6395;)Lnet/minecraft/class_6395;
official a
Lhap;a(Lalz;Lhan;)Lhan;
-
registerCustomModelData
- Mappings:
Namespace Name Mixin selector named registerCustomModelData
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;registerCustomModelData(Lnet/minecraft/client/item/ModelPredicateProvider;)V
intermediary method_37106
Lnet/minecraft/class_5272;method_37106(Lnet/minecraft/class_1800;)V
official a
Lhap;a(Lhaq;)V
-
register
- Mappings:
Namespace Name Mixin selector named register
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;register(Lnet/minecraft/item/Item;Lnet/minecraft/util/Identifier;Lnet/minecraft/client/item/ClampedModelPredicateProvider;)V
intermediary method_27879
Lnet/minecraft/class_5272;method_27879(Lnet/minecraft/class_1792;Lnet/minecraft/class_2960;Lnet/minecraft/class_6395;)V
official a
Lhap;a(Lcxk;Lalz;Lhan;)V
-
getHoneyLevel
- Mappings:
Namespace Name Mixin selector named getHoneyLevel
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;getHoneyLevel(Lnet/minecraft/item/ItemStack;)I
intermediary method_63532
Lnet/minecraft/class_5272;method_63532(Lnet/minecraft/class_1799;)I
official a
Lhap;a(Lcxo;)I
-
get
- Mappings:
Namespace Name Mixin selector named get
Lnet/minecraft/client/item/ModelPredicateProviderRegistry;get(Lnet/minecraft/item/ItemStack;Lnet/minecraft/util/Identifier;)Lnet/minecraft/client/item/ModelPredicateProvider;
intermediary method_27878
Lnet/minecraft/class_5272;method_27878(Lnet/minecraft/class_1799;Lnet/minecraft/class_2960;)Lnet/minecraft/class_1800;
official a
Lhap;a(Lcxo;Lalz;)Lhaq;
-